2 What is a Hybrid? A hybrid is said to “combine elements from different species.” A hybrid, by definition, is a vehicle that combines both an internal combustion engine with an electric motor as its power source ultimately in order to improve efficiency and improve emissions.

3 What is a Hybrid? So, simply put, a hybrid is a vehicle that runs on BOTH gasoline and an electric motor

4 How does a hybrid work? Like a regular car, a hybrid’s engine generally runs all the time, while the electric motor placed between the engine and the wheels helps motivate the car. By assisting the engine, this electric motor improves fuel economy and reduces emissions Bottom line: hybrids improve fuel economy.

5 Electric + Gasoline = Hybrid An electric car has batteries that give electricity to the car’s electric motor, which turns the transmission.Then the transmission turns the wheels. A gasoline powered car has a fuel tank that supplies gas to the engine, turns the transmission, which turns the wheels. A hybrid is a combination of the two!

6 What’s the difference between a hybrid and a normal gasoline vehicle? A hybrid has a sophisticated transmission and powerful battery that work together to make the most of your gasoline, which as you know is rather expensive these days. The hybrid uses both its electric motor and battery power up to 30% more fuel savings over a comparable gasoline powered vehicle

9 What actually goes on when a hybrid is running? Operates on electric power for several miles at a time while the driver is going slower speeds When the electric engine is sufficient to power the car, the gas engine shuts off

10 Car coasts or brakes, the battery pack recharges In some hybrids, the engine is turned off completely when the vehicle comes to a stop, and is restarted instantly when the brake pedal is released.

12 Different Types of Hybrids it is important to know the different types of hybrids: –Two-mode hybrids –Single-mode hybrids –Plug-in hybrids

13 Single-mode hybrids The typical, basic hybrid car Shuts down its engine automatically at stops to amplify its battery power Efficient at low speeds because the car can be propelled without the engine

14 Two-mode hybrid Not only allows for fuel efficiency at stops, but also on the highway at high speeds, unlike the single-mode Increases fuel efficiency by 25% –Why? Allows more parts of the engine to quit

15 Two-mode hybrids Accommodate to larger vehicles More reliable and inexpensive parts Two transmissions Unlike single-mode’s bulky parts Higher speeds, accelerate more efficiently

19 Pros improved fuel economy additional auxiliary power for electronic devices and power tools Tax credits Save money on gas Produce less pollution Reduce emissions of greenhouse gases

20 Average MPG for popular hybrid vehicles: VehicleAverage MPG Toyota Prius46 Honda Civic Hybrid 42 Nissan Ultima Hybrid 34 Toyota Camry Hybrid 33 Ford Escape Hybrid 32

21 Cons Repair bills $ Expensive vehicles (generally $2,000- $5,000) Less powerful engine Lower acceleration capability Safety issue Special tires used are expensive to replace
